Nathalia Name Origin
If ya’re looking for a name with a rich & interesting history, Nathalia might just be the perfect choice. This name has roots in several different languages, including Latin, Greek, & Slavic.
The name Nathalia is thought to be a variation of the name Natalia, whiich comes from the Latin word “natalis,” meaning “birthday” or “of or relating to birth.” In some cultures, the name is associated with Christmas Day, as it is derived from the Latin phrase “natale domini,” whiich means “birth of the Lord.”

Meaning of Nathalia
If ya’re considering naming yar baby girl Nathalia, ya might be wondering what the name means. Nathalia is a Spanish name that is derived from the name Natalia. The name Natalia is of Latin origin & means “birthday of the Lord.” It refers to the birthday of Jesus Christ, & thus originated as a name for girls born on Christmas Day.
Nathalia is a less common spelling of the name, with the more popular spelling being Natalia. However, Nathalia still carries the same meaning as Natalia. The name Nathalia has never been a particularly popular choice, but that doesn’t mean it’s not a beautiful & unique name for yar little one.
